The Brimmon Oak is a very old and special tree in Newtown, Powys, Wales. It's an English oak, and people think it's about 500 years old! This amazing tree has been on the same family's farm since the 1600s. In 2015, it was almost cut down for a new road, but people fought to save it. Because of this, the Brimmon Oak was named the best tree in Wales and the whole United Kingdom in 2016. It even came in second place in a big European Tree of the Year competition in 2017!
The Brimmon Oak's Story
The Brimmon Oak is an English oak, also known as a pedunculate oak. Experts believe it is more than 500 years old. Imagine, it was a young tree when Christopher Columbus sailed to America! In the past, parts of the tree were cut in a special way called pollarding. This method helps trees grow new branches for timber, which is wood used for building. The trunk of the Brimmon Oak is huge, measuring over 6 meters (about 20 feet) around!
The land where the tree stands has been farmed by the same family for many generations. The current farmer says his family has worked in that field since the 1600s. That's a very long time! A photo from 1901 even shows a wedding party resting under the tree's wide branches. Many people see the Brimmon Oak as one of the most important natural landmarks in Montgomeryshire, the historic area where it lives.
Saving the Brimmon Oak
In 2015, the Brimmon Oak was planned to be cut down. This was part of building a new road called the A483 Newtown Bypass. The farmer who owned the land started a petition to save the tree. A petition is a formal request signed by many people. He gathered 5,000 signatures and sent them to the Welsh Parliament.
His effort worked! The path of the new road was changed to protect the tree. A special area of 15 meters (about 49 feet) around the tree was also protected. The people who campaigned for the tree wanted to make sure the road builders would not damage the tree's roots. In May 2018, another petition was started. It asked for the new road to be named the "Newtown Brimmon Oak Bypass" to honor the tree.
Awards for the Brimmon Oak
In 2016, the Brimmon Oak won the Welsh Tree of the Year award. Later that year, judges chose it as the best tree in the entire United Kingdom. It beat the winning trees from England, Scotland, and Northern Ireland! The prize was £1,000 to help care for the tree. It also meant the Brimmon Oak could enter the European Tree of the Year awards.
In March 2017, it was announced that the Brimmon Oak came in second place in the European awards. This was decided by people voting online. The tree received 16,200 votes! It was second only to the Józef Oak
in Poland. This was the best result ever for a British tree in the history of the European Tree of the Year awards.
